SUMMARY
Under direct supervision, this position performs a wide variety of routine tasks in support of the municipal library programs, services and activities, including providing customer service, processing materials, organizing collections and assisting with special events and programs.
Employees receive paid vacation and sick leave, and eleven (11) paid holidays which accrue at the beginning of the year and may be used at any time. The Library offers a flexible compressed work schedule Tuesday – Friday from 9:00 a.m. – 8:00 p.m. with Monday’s off. Employee will work 18‑hours per week.

Knowledge of:
- Principles and practices of excellent customer service
- Modern office equipment and computer resources
- Principles and practices of excellent online etiquette and social media marketing
Ability to:
- Communicate clearly and concisely, both orally and in writing
- Understand and follow oral and written instructions
- Operate office equipment, computer equipment, and software programs, especially Microsoft Office software (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Publisher, Outlook), desktop publishing software (Canva, Adobe Creative Suite) and current social media apps (Facebook, Instagram)
- Learn to file alphabetically and numerically
- Carry out routine clerical and library procedures
- Establish and maintain effective relationships with public and other city departments
- Maintain mental capacity that permits making sound judgments regarding work
- Demonstrate intrinsic motivation and high ethical and moral standards
- Provide excellent customer service to library users in a courteous manner
- Learn the operations, policy and procedures of the Library
- Work irregular hours involving evenings and special events as required, while maintaining regular, reliable attendance
- Clear a post‑offer physical, drug test, criminal background and other appropriate testing and requirements.
Any equivalent combination of education, training and experience that would likely provide the required knowledge, skills and abilities to successfully perform the essential functions of the job is qualifying. A typical way to obtain the knowledge and abilities would be:
Education and/or ExperienceRequires a high school diploma or GED or candidates who are currently enrolled in high school or enrolled in a GED test course. Must have the ability to follow instructions; learn basic Library operations; learn basic office clerical and customer service skills; work as part of a team and complete tasks assigned by supervisors.
